I have a project where we are creating adhoc on demand (meet now) meetings on behalf of Webex users via the rest API. Per the documentation this type of meeting requires a RoomId be specified in the meeting creation request. My logic attempts to create a new room/space if the user doesn't already have one created for this purpose. This is all working fine, however the issue is when I create two ad hoc meetings for the same room. It doesn't create a new link and title it just reuses the first meeting that was created until the first meeting has been started and ended.
I am trying to avoid creating a new room for each adhoc meeting as it tends to clutter up the spaces display in the web ex desktop application for the user. Is there a way to force it to create a new separate adhoc meeting for this same room/space when there is a meeting that has not ended in that same room/space?
